The phenomenon is not confined to the United States. The United Kingdom – torn by roaming immigrant rape gangs, government censorship, antisemitism, and other assaults on British culture and security – is also experiencing a surge of young people seeking refuge in the pews. Even ultra-secular France is moving Orthodox. Catholic News Agency reported a survey showing “the highest numbers [of new catechumens] ever recorded since the survey began over 20 years ago,” with the 18–24 age group dominating conversions at 42%. Adolescent baptisms have surged, too.
